Relationship Between Genetics and Livestock Health
These genes influence general health characteristics in the animals including resistance to diseases and general health. There are certain genetic tools that can hint at susceptibility or resistance in an animal to certain diseases. For instance, certain genes can predispose a cow to mastitis, a common disease in dairy cattle, or sheep foot rot. These are the genetic markers that make it easier to plan breeding to minimise the occurrence of such diseases.
Genetic Testing: Its Significance and Utilisation
It has also been discovered that genetic testing in animal breeding is an important feature in managing the strengths of a particular breed of animal. This testing means testing an animal’s genes for specific characteristics that help create desired traits including disease resistance, growth rate, and fertility. This information enables us to make the right choices for animal breeding so that the offspring can have the most desirable genes.
- Selective Breeding: Genetic testing can help farmers opt for animals with the best genes possible to be used in the breeding program. This practice which is called selective breeding improves on factors like disease resistance hence, leading to improved health of the stock and productivity towards the future.
- Disease Management: Genetic testing can assist in sorting out breeding animals where some of them possess genetic diseases. This way farmers prevent the breeding of such animals; thereby decreasing incidences of these diseases in the herds which overall has a positive effect on the general health of the entire herd.
Advances in Genetic Research
Genetic research on livestock in Australia is at the forefront, with several institutions and research bodies being involved in animal health enhancement. Some top researchers involved in this area are the Commonwealth Scientific Industrial Research Organisation (CSIRO) and the Australian Animal Health Laboratory (AAHL), which are involved in research and diagnostic services supporting nationwide veterinary activities.
